Module Name: src
Committed By: rmind
Date: Thu Feb 10 14:04:30 UTC 2011
Modified Files:
src/dist/pf/usr.sbin/ftp-proxy: filter.h
src/distrib/sets/lists/comp: mi
src/distrib/sets/lists/man: mi
Log Message:
- Fix man pages list for MKNPF=no case. Based on a patch from Scott Ellis.
- Fix build with MKNPF=yes and MKIPFILTER=no as well; close PR/44512.
To generate a diff of this commit:
cvs rdiff -u -r1.3 -r1.4 src/dist/pf/usr.sbin/ftp-proxy/filter.h
cvs rdiff -u -r1.1584 -r1.1585 src/distrib/sets/lists/comp/mi
cvs rdiff -u -r1.1286 -r1.1287 src/distrib/sets/lists/man/mi
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.
Modified files:
Index: src/dist/pf/usr.sbin/ftp-proxy/filter.h
diff -u src/dist/pf/usr.sbin/ftp-proxy/filter.h:1.3 src/dist/pf/usr.sbin/ftp-proxy/filter.h:1.4
--- src/dist/pf/usr.sbin/ftp-proxy/filter.h:1.3 Wed Feb 2 02:20:26 2011
+++ src/dist/pf/usr.sbin/ftp-proxy/filter.h Thu Feb 10 14:04:30 2011
@@ -1,4 +1,4 @@
-/* $NetBSD: filter.h,v 1.3 2011/02/02 02:20:26 rmind Exp $ */
+/* $NetBSD: filter.h,v 1.4 2011/02/10 14:04:30 rmind Exp $ */
/*
* Copyright (c) 2004, 2005 Camiel Dobbelaar, <[email protected]>
@@ -36,14 +36,19 @@
extern const ftp_proxy_ops_t pf_fprx_ops;
-#if defined(__NetBSD__) && defined(WITH_NPF)
-extern const ftp_proxy_ops_t npf_fprx_ops;
+#if defined(__NetBSD__)
+
extern const char * netif;
+
+#if defined(WITH_NPF)
+extern const ftp_proxy_ops_t npf_fprx_ops;
+extern char * npfopts;
#endif
-#if defined(__NetBSD__) && defined(WITH_IPF)
+#if defined(WITH_IPF)
extern const ftp_proxy_ops_t ipf_fprx_ops;
-extern char * npfopts;
+#endif
+
#endif
#endif
Index: src/distrib/sets/lists/comp/mi
diff -u src/distrib/sets/lists/comp/mi:1.1584 src/distrib/sets/lists/comp/mi:1.1585
--- src/distrib/sets/lists/comp/mi:1.1584 Tue Feb 8 03:20:14 2011
+++ src/distrib/sets/lists/comp/mi Thu Feb 10 14:04:29 2011
@@ -1,4 +1,4 @@
-# $NetBSD: mi,v 1.1584 2011/02/08 03:20:14 haad Exp $
+# $NetBSD: mi,v 1.1585 2011/02/10 14:04:29 rmind Exp $
#
# Note: don't delete entries from here - mark them as "obsolete" instead.
#
@@ -1501,8 +1501,8 @@
./usr/include/net/if_vlanvar.h comp-c-include
./usr/include/net/net_stats.h comp-c-include
./usr/include/net/netisr.h comp-c-include
-./usr/include/net/npf.h comp-npf-include npf
-./usr/include/net/npf_ncode.h comp-npf-include npf
+./usr/include/net/npf.h comp-c-include
+./usr/include/net/npf_ncode.h comp-c-include
./usr/include/net/pfil.h comp-c-include
./usr/include/net/pfkeyv2.h comp-c-include
./usr/include/net/pfvar.h comp-c-include
@@ -7460,7 +7460,7 @@
./usr/share/man/cat3/noqiflush.0 comp-c-catman .cat
./usr/share/man/cat3/noraw.0 comp-c-catman .cat
./usr/share/man/cat3/notimeout.0 comp-c-catman .cat
-./usr/share/man/cat3/npf.0 comp-npf-catman .cat
+./usr/share/man/cat3/npf.0 comp-npf-catman .cat,npf
./usr/share/man/cat3/nrand48.0 comp-c-catman .cat
./usr/share/man/cat3/ns.0 comp-obsolete obsolete
./usr/share/man/cat3/ns_addr.0 comp-obsolete obsolete
@@ -13477,7 +13477,7 @@
./usr/share/man/html3/noqiflush.html comp-c-htmlman html
./usr/share/man/html3/noraw.html comp-c-htmlman html
./usr/share/man/html3/notimeout.html comp-c-htmlman html
-./usr/share/man/html3/npf.html comp-npf-htmlman html
+./usr/share/man/html3/npf.html comp-npf-htmlman html,npf
./usr/share/man/html3/nrand48.html comp-c-htmlman html
./usr/share/man/html3/nsdispatch.html comp-c-htmlman html
./usr/share/man/html3/ntoa.html comp-c-htmlman html
@@ -19480,7 +19480,7 @@
./usr/share/man/man3/noqiflush.3 comp-c-man .man
./usr/share/man/man3/noraw.3 comp-c-man .man
./usr/share/man/man3/notimeout.3 comp-c-man .man
-./usr/share/man/man3/npf.3 comp-npf-man .man
+./usr/share/man/man3/npf.3 comp-npf-man .man,npf
./usr/share/man/man3/nrand48.3 comp-c-man .man
./usr/share/man/man3/ns.3 comp-obsolete obsolete
./usr/share/man/man3/ns_addr.3 comp-obsolete obsolete
Index: src/distrib/sets/lists/man/mi
diff -u src/distrib/sets/lists/man/mi:1.1286 src/distrib/sets/lists/man/mi:1.1287
--- src/distrib/sets/lists/man/mi:1.1286 Wed Feb 9 15:12:40 2011
+++ src/distrib/sets/lists/man/mi Thu Feb 10 14:04:30 2011
@@ -1,4 +1,4 @@
-# $NetBSD: mi,v 1.1286 2011/02/09 15:12:40 tsutsui Exp $
+# $NetBSD: mi,v 1.1287 2011/02/10 14:04:30 rmind Exp $
#
# Note: don't delete entries from here - mark them as "obsolete" instead.
#
@@ -1918,7 +1918,7 @@
./usr/share/man/cat5/nicknames.0 man-nis-catman yp,.cat
./usr/share/man/cat5/nisplus_table.0 man-postfix-catman postfix,.cat
./usr/share/man/cat5/nologin.0 man-sysutil-catman .cat
-./usr/share/man/cat5/npf.conf.0 man-npf-catman .cat
+./usr/share/man/cat5/npf.conf.0 man-npf-catman .cat,npf
./usr/share/man/cat5/nsswitch.conf.0 man-net-catman .cat
./usr/share/man/cat5/openssl.cnf.0 man-crypto-catman crypto,.cat
./usr/share/man/cat5/pam.conf.0 man-sys-catman .cat
@@ -2496,7 +2496,7 @@
./usr/share/man/cat8/nis.0 man-nis-catman .cat
./usr/share/man/cat8/nologin.0 man-sysutil-catman .cat
./usr/share/man/cat8/npf.conf.0 man-obsolete obsolete
-./usr/share/man/cat8/npfctl.0 man-npf-catman .cat
+./usr/share/man/cat8/npfctl.0 man-npf-catman .cat,npf
./usr/share/man/cat8/nqmgr.0 man-obsolete obsolete
./usr/share/man/cat8/nslookup.0 man-netutil-catman .cat
./usr/share/man/cat8/nsupdate.0 man-obsolete obsolete
@@ -4590,7 +4590,7 @@
./usr/share/man/html5/nicknames.html man-nis-htmlman yp,html
./usr/share/man/html5/nisplus_table.html man-postfix-htmlman postfix,html
./usr/share/man/html5/nologin.html man-sysutil-htmlman html
-./usr/share/man/html5/npf.conf.html man-npf-htmlman html
+./usr/share/man/html5/npf.conf.html man-npf-htmlman html,npf
./usr/share/man/html5/nsswitch.conf.html man-net-htmlman html
./usr/share/man/html5/openssl.cnf.html man-crypto-htmlman crypto,html
./usr/share/man/html5/pam.conf.html man-sys-htmlman html
@@ -5031,7 +5031,7 @@
./usr/share/man/html8/nis.html man-nis-htmlman html
./usr/share/man/html8/nologin.html man-sysutil-htmlman html
./usr/share/man/html8/npf.conf.html man-obsolete obsolete
-./usr/share/man/html8/npfctl.html man-npf-htmlman html
+./usr/share/man/html8/npfctl.html man-npf-htmlman html,npf
./usr/share/man/html8/nslookup.html man-netutil-htmlman html
./usr/share/man/html8/nsupdate.html man-obsolete obsolete
./usr/share/man/html8/ntalkd.html man-netutil-htmlman html
@@ -7213,7 +7213,7 @@
./usr/share/man/man5/nicknames.5 man-nis-man yp,.man
./usr/share/man/man5/nisplus_table.5 man-postfix-man postfix,.man
./usr/share/man/man5/nologin.5 man-sysutil-man .man
-./usr/share/man/man5/npf.conf.5 man-npf-man .man
+./usr/share/man/man5/npf.conf.5 man-npf-man .man,npf
./usr/share/man/man5/nsswitch.conf.5 man-net-man .man
./usr/share/man/man5/openssl.cnf.5 man-crypto-man crypto,.man
./usr/share/man/man5/pam.conf.5 man-sys-man .man
@@ -7791,7 +7791,7 @@
./usr/share/man/man8/nis.8 man-nis-man .man
./usr/share/man/man8/nologin.8 man-sysutil-man .man
./usr/share/man/man8/npf.conf.8 man-obsolete obsolete
-./usr/share/man/man8/npfctl.8 man-npf-man .man
+./usr/share/man/man8/npfctl.8 man-npf-man .man,npf
./usr/share/man/man8/nqmgr.8 man-obsolete obsolete
./usr/share/man/man8/nslookup.8 man-netutil-man .man
./usr/share/man/man8/nsupdate.8 man-obsolete obsolete